Lynwood Welcomed Thanksgiving with Turkey Donations
Over one thousand Turkey's were given out last week by Lynwood businesses.
On Monday, November 19, 2012, over 200 Lynwood senior citizens stopped by the Lynwood Senior Citizens Center to pick up a free Thanksgiving turkey, courtesy of two Lynwood businesses, Triumph Processing and Smiles West Dentistry.
“The community always supports us,” said Dr. Barry Deirmenjian of Smile West Dentistry, which gave 150 turkeys during the event, according to a city issued press release. “So when we can, we want to support the community, we want to give back as much as possible.”
The Smile West Dentistry also gave out more than 200 free toothbrushes with free toothpaste to the seniors.

“They can brush after Thanksgiving dinner,” Deirmenjian said lightheartedly.
Triumph Processing, which works as a metal finishing manufacturer for aerospace parts in Alameda Street, donated over 50 turkeys during this event.

Last week, on Tuesday, November 20, 2012, Plaza Mexico also welcomed Thanksgiving by handing out 1,000 free turkeys to low-income families.
The ceremony was attended by several Lynwood officials, including Mayor Jim Morton, Mayor Pro Tem Sal Alatorre, Councilwoman Aide Castro and Lynwood Treasurer Edwin Hernandez.
